Laminate floor repair services address issues such as scratches, chips, cracks, water damage, and uneven surfaces that can occur over time in residential properties. These repairs typically involve replacing damaged planks, smoothing out surface imperfections, or re-securing loose sections to restore the appearance and functionality of the flooring. Property owners often seek these services to maintain the aesthetic appeal of their interiors, prevent further damage, and prolong the lifespan of their laminate flooring.
Before requesting laminate floor repair, homeowners should consider the extent of the damage, the type and age of the flooring, and whether the affected area can be matched to existing planks. Understanding the specific issues-such as whether water exposure caused swelling or if surface scratches are purely cosmetic-can help determine the most appropriate repair approach. Clear communication about the scope of the damage and the desired outcome can facilitate effective repairs that blend seamlessly with the existing flooring.

Laminate Floor Repair Questions
What types of damage can be repaired on laminate flooring? Common issues like scratches, chips, and water damage can often be repaired or refinished to restore appearance.
Can damaged laminate flooring be replaced instead of repaired? Yes, sections of laminate flooring can be replaced to address extensive damage or for aesthetic updates.
Is it possible to fix gaps or buckling in laminate floors? Gaps and buckling can sometimes be corrected through adjustments or reinstallation of affected planks.
What should property owners consider before repairing laminate flooring? It's important to evaluate the extent of damage and the type of repair needed to determine if repair or replacement is appropriate.
